随着互联网的发展,人们对于自由、安全和隐私的需求日益增长,去中心化的通信协议逐渐成为焦点。在众多开源项目中,Nostr作为一种全新且创新的去中心化协议,正吸引越来越多的关注。它以其独特的设计和理念,为分布式信息传播提供了一种简洁且可扩展的解决方案。本文将全面解析Nostr,呈现其运行机制、优势以及未来前景,为想要理解新时代通信技术的读者提供专业而深入的视角。 Nostr的核心理念是创建一个无主权、开放且包容的通信公地。这一协议并非由某一家企业或政府控制,相反,任何开发者都能基于Nostr构建应用,任何用户亦可自由使用。
这样的架构设计旨在还原互联网早期自由、开放的精神,避免信息被单点控制或审查。正因如此,Nostr被视为对抗现代中心化平台垄断和言论限制的有效工具。 技术层面上,Nostr采用了简单却极具效率的设计。其单元是经过加密签名的"笔记" - - 类似于信息包或帖子,每条笔记由用户在客户端生成,并通过多个"中继"服务器进行发布。这里的"中继"不同于传统意义上的中心服务器,它们不会篡改笔记内容,因任何更改都会使数字签名失效。中继服务器的职责是存储和转发数据,且它们可以按照自身的规则决定是否接纳内容,这种权限差异允许形成多样化生态,用户则自由选择信任的中继连接。
Nostr的客户端是用户的智能代理,负责决定具体连接哪些中继服务器、何时请求数据及请求何种信息。这种多中继模式使得用户信息可以跨服访问,而非依赖单一服务器,从根本上降低了单点故障或审查的风险。用户通过发布特殊事件宣布自己的"发送中继",其追随者则通过查询该公告定位并访问这些中继,确保信息传播的连续性与可靠性。一旦某个中继服务器关闭或封禁用户,用户也能方便地切换其他中继,维护与受众的连接。 值得注意的是,Nostr并不盲目追求"绝对自由言论",而是尊重各中继运营者的管理权。不同中继可以根据自身道德标准筛选内容,用户根据偏好选择关注哪类中继,形成良性竞争的市场环境。
这种架构体现了"自由组合"的原则,既保障信息多元,也实现个体选择权的最大化。 Nostr在应用层面具有广泛想象空间。虽然最常见的是微型博客等社交媒体功能,但其协议真正的潜力远超单一用途。已有项目正在尝试基于Nostr构建封闭群组聊天、去中心化维基百科、共享经济平台、市场交易以及网络注释系统等多样化产品。此外,Nostr还能作为协调和发现机制,辅助分布式代码协作、文件托管、点对点种子传输及视频流媒体直播等功能,展现出极高的扩展性和灵活性。 从生态环境来看,Nostr目前仍处于发展初期。
协议核心理念已成形,并拥有数量可观的开源客户端和服务器实现及活跃用户群体,但整体产品尚未达到商业级成熟阶段。正因如此,Nostr社区积极吸纳开发者与早期用户参与协议完善与体验优化。随着越来越多程序员与技术爱好者的投入,这一去中心化协议的性能瓶颈和用户体验难题将持续改进,助力其迈向更广泛的实际应用。 与其他分布式通信平台相比,Nostr独特之处在于它既非传统的联邦制,也不完全属于点对点模式。它可被形容为一种崭新的分布式协议架构,通过重复发布到多中继实现信息备份、传播与访问的可靠性。这种架构避免了流量与数据集中在少数节点的风险,让网络具备更强的抗打击性与安全性。
这一点也赢得了众多业界权威的赞誉。例如著名软件工程师Robert C. Martin(Uncle Bob)称Nostr为"无所有者、不可被拥有的开源协议";隐私倡导者Edward Snowden认为"Nostr是流动的信息河流,人人皆可畅游"。 当然,Nostr还面临着一系列挑战。从内容的垃圾信息过滤到网络规模化带来的性能压力,协议及客户端设计都需精细考量。此外,由于中继的私有性质,如何确保用户不被孤立或信息传递不中断也是亟需解决的课题。尽管如此,Nostr通过"智能客户端"与"自由选择"双重机制,在很大程度上缓解了这些问题,保持了网络的弹性与开放度。
总结来看,Nostr以其简约的设计思想和创新的协议架构,为分布式社交网络和去中心化通信提供了全新解答。它的去中心管理、加密签名保障内容安全与真实性、多中继机制防止单点失效,使其具备高自由度、高安全性和高度扩展性。伴随着技术完善及生态丰富,未来Nostr有望成为推动互联网信息自由流动的重要力量,应用范围涵盖社交、内容分享、群组通讯乃至更广泛的分布式服务领域。对于关注网络隐私、自主权及开放创新的用户和开发者而言,深入理解并参与Nostr的建设,既是对时代趋势的响应,也是拥抱网络未来的明智选择。 。